MEMORIAL RESOLUTION CELEBRATING THBLIFE OF : MOTHER BUELAH CRAWFORD
WHEREAS, Mother Buelah Crawford, mother, grandmother, great-grandmother, and friend, entered into eternity on October 9, 2021 at the age of 78; and
WHEREAS, The Chicago City:Council has been informed of Mother Buelah's passing by the Honorable Emma Mitts, Alderman
j
WHEREAS, Buelah was born to Mother Martha Mary Jane Cash, and Brady Bridges in
Osceola, Arkansas on October 25,1942; Buelah was one of ten children with two brothers and
seven sisters; and I -1
WHEREAS, Buelah attended Chicago Public Schools and graduated from John Marshal High
School; and % '
WHEREAS, In 1961 Buelah married John Crawford and to their union five children were born; and H
WHEREAS, Buelah loved being a mother in her church and began her walk
at Gospel Temple Church of God in Christ where she was an active member in the choir, taught
Sunday school, and was a Young People Willing Works Leader; and

WHEREAS, Mother Buelah had an angelic voice and loved singing her favorite song, "Just Another'Day That the Lord1 has Kept Me"; when sheyyas not singing, she^ sewing-making crafts, or having fun with her children, who.regarded her as their best friend; and
